Japanese ace Sara Takanashi won the bronze medal for the first time since the 2017 tournament at the jumping women's individual normal hill at the Nordic World Ski Championships in Germany.

The Nordic Skiing World Championships in Oberstdorf, Germany, were held on the 25th at the Jump Women's Individual Normal Hill with a hill size of 106 meters.



Forty people who passed the qualifying round competed, and four people from Japan, including Takanashi and Yuki Ito, who have won three wins so far in this season's World Cup and are second in the overall ranking, participated.



Takanashi marked 104 meters, which is close to the hill size, which is considered dangerous if he flies any further, in the tailwind that is unfavorable for the first jump, and is ranked 3rd with a 2.2 point difference from the top.



The second time, although the gate went down one step, he took second place at this point with a big jump of 100 meters.

However, Slovenia's Ema Klinec, who flew next, surpassed Takanashi in the 100m50 jump.



Takanashi is the bronze medal since the 2017 tournament, with a total of 276.3 points, a difference of 3.3 points from the top.



Takanashi said, "Honestly, I'm full of indescribable feelings. I didn't know who would win in the rapidly changing wind, but I was able to do what I had to do.



The winner was Slovenian Ema Klinec.



In addition, Ito was 11th, Nozomi Maruyama was 20th, and Yuka Seto was 22nd.
